WHAT YOU'LL BE DOING (and doing well!)Â Â
Install fire alarm, voice/data, and security.
Install commercial & industrial 3-phase electrical power systems.Â
Install all types of electrical conduit. Â
Troubleshoot circuit opens, shorts, or ground conditions. Â
Install and run wires, wire devices, fish walls, and doors.
Complete paperwork, including but not limited to timesheets, expense reports, and on-site documentation. Keeps as-built drawings current. Â
Comply with standards and procedures of industry and Sciens safety programs/policies. Â
WHAT WE LIKE ABOUT YOUÂ Â Â
High school diploma or equivalent. Â
1 to 3 years’ experience as a Fire Alarm/LV Installer.
Solid working knowledge of commercial electrical systems. Â
Able to read blueprints, technical drawings, and diagrams and follow specifications. Â
Experience in termination of field devices.
State and locally required minimum certifications.
Intermediate knowledge of NFPA 70 and NFPA 72 installation requirements.
Ability to work under tight deadlines and with a sense of urgency.
Ability to work independently with some supervision.
Good organizational, decision-making, and communication skills
Be physically fit to perform the demanding work of the trade, including frequent lifting of up to 25 pounds, maximum occasional lifting up to 50 pounds; able to work from heights and climb ladders; standing and walking for most of the workday.
Ability to travel occasionally overnight, as needed.
Valid driver’s license & reliable transportation.
